Ming Yuan is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Biomaterials and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Ming Yuan has authored 70 papers receiving a total of 916 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 34 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 33 papers in Biomaterials and 20 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Ming Yuan’s work include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(31 papers), Magnesium Alloys for Biomedical Applications (28 papers) and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(11 papers). Ming Yuan is often cited by papers focused on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(31 papers), Magnesium Alloys for Biomedical Applications (28 papers) and Advanced ceramic materials synthesis (11 papers). Ming Yuan collaborates with scholars based in China, Malaysia and United States. Ming Yuan's co-authors include Fusheng Pan, Bin Jiang, Qinghang Wang and Dingfei Zhang and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ell Metabolism, Chemical Communications and Journal of The Electrochemical Society.
